Original Description
Dwight William Tryon's Fall Sunset (1888) exemplifies the American Tonalist movement's poetic meditation on nature. This atmospheric landscape captures the quiet magic of twilight, where a fiery autumn sky dissolves into the soft mauves and golds of bare trees and misty fields. Brushstrokes dissolve into delicate veils of color, echoing Whistler's influence yet maintaining Tryon's signature balance between realism and reverie. As a key figure in 19th-century American art, Tryon helped transition landscapes from Hudson River School grandeur to introspective mood-painting. The work's subdued radiance—where sunlight seems remembered rather than seen—established Tonalism’s legacy in shaping modern atmospheric abstraction. Historians often position it alongside George Inness’ later works as a bridge between traditional landscape and modernist color-field experiments.
